Who funds Reimagine Everett?

Reimagine Everett is funded by 3 grantmakers, led by Community Foundation of Greater ($37K), Bloody Run Social Club ($35K), The Allstate Foundation ($2K). In total, IRS Form 990 filings record $74K in grants to Reimagine Everett between 2021–2025.

FunderTotal givenGrantsYears
Community Foundation of Greater$36,70032022–2024
Bloody Run Social Club$35,00022024–2025
The Allstate Foundation$2,00042021–2024
